What it does
Festa is a mobile social app that lets users create casual events, share them with selected friends, and join activities with just one tap. Once someone joins, they’re automatically added to a group chat with others attending. Friends can even re-share events with mutual friends—growing social circles naturally and authentically. Festa takes the ego and awkwardness out of planning by making invites broad and casual, encouraging spontaneous meetups and real friendships.## How we built it
Challenges we ran into
We faced challenges refining the UI/UX with very little time and limited resources. Design decisions like how events are shared or how chat groups work had to be made on the fly, and we had to debug our code integration extensively. We also ended up redesigning most UI components ourselves without external design support.
